.NET Developer
Listed on 2026-01-02
-
Software Development
Software Engineer, Full Stack Developer
Position Description
CGI is looking for a .NET Developer (Mid‑Level) to join our Applications Development and Maintenance team, supporting our client’s (located in San Diego, CA) large number of COTS and custom applications, and working in an advanced technology environment.
While this position must be located within a commutable distance to one of our CGI offices in either Belton, TX (Preferred);
Wausau, WI;
Lafayette, LA; or Henderson, NV; a hybrid working model is acceptable.
We use technical expertise and secure solutions to help government reinvent the ways of working to improve citizen services and increase efficiency. Our work helps civil entities provide services transparently and with fewer resources.
Your future duties and responsibilities:How you'll make an impact
- Responsible for development, support, maintenance and implementation of a complex project module
- Translate software requirements into workable web‑based applications, including writing specifications and designing, building, testing, implementing and supporting applications using .NET programming languages and development tools.
- Write code according to specifications, diagnose and fix bugs in conjunction with QA team
- Participate in the following:
- Project planning sessions with technical and functional leads, business analysts and other team members to analyze business requirements and outline the proposed IT solution
- Participate in design reviews and provide input to the design recommendations; incorporate security requirements into design; and provide input to data flow
- Participate in code reviews and ensure that all solutions are aligned to pre‑defined architectural specifications; identify/troubleshoot application code‑related issues
What you'll bring
- 3+ years of hands‑on experience in Software Development as a software developer, developing Web Applications
- Understanding of SDLC processes, spanning requirements/issue management, defect tracking, source control, build and test automation, and release management
- Experience with designing and developing applications using .NET development platform (C#, ASP.Net)
- Demonstrated experience and understanding of Team Foundation Server (TFS)
- Strong knowledge of software version control concepts and change management processes
- Strong knowledge of data modeling concepts. Database experience with either SQL Server (T‑SQL) or MySQL
- Working knowledge of Model–view–controller (MVC)
- Ability to work effectively and collaboratively with others to achieve common goals
- Able to multitask and work effectively with minimal supervision
- Self‑motivated performer with a desire to work on a project team, learning and developing software features
- Experience with Java
- Experience with ETL
- Experience with Business Objects
Bachelor’s degree
Other InformationCGI is required by law in some jurisdictions to include a reasonable estimate of the compensation range for this role....A reasonable estimate of the current range for this role in the U.S. is $79,600.00 - $.
Benefits- Competitive compensation
- Comprehensive insurance options
- Matching contributions through the 401(k) plan and the share purchase plan
- Paid time off for vacation, holidays and sick time
- Paid parental leave
- Learning opportunities and tuition assistance
- Wellness and Well‑being programs
- .NET
- Application Design
- C#
- Requirements Analysis
- SQL
Together, as owners, let’s turn meaningful insights into action.
Life at CGI is rooted in ownership, teamwork, respect and belonging. Here, you’ll reach your full potential because… You are invited to be an owner from day 1 as we work together to bring our Dream to life. That’s why we call ourselves CGI Partners rather than employees. We benefit from our collective success and actively shape our company’s strategy and direction.
Your work creates value. You’ll develop innovative solutions and build relationships with teammates and clients while accessing global capabilities to scale your ideas, embrace new opportunities and benefit from expansive industry…
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).